Mia Farrow is breaking her silence following the Allen vs Farrow docuseries and the "vicious rumours" circulating about the deaths of her three adopted children, Tam, Lark and Thaddeus.

Amid the release of the series, which follows the accusation of sexual abuse against Woody Allen by Dylan Farrow, his then 7-year-old daughter with Mia Farrow, there's been renewed speculation about the three deaths. This after they were not mentioned in the HBO documentary, and following claims by Mia Farrow's estranged son Moses' 2018 blog post that criticised Mia and called her abusive to her children, reports People

In a lengthy post on Twitter she's since said: "Few families are perfect, and any parent who has suffered the loss of a child knows that pain is ceaseless. However, some vicious rumours based on untruths have appeared online concerning the lives of three of my children. To honour their memory, their children and every family that has dealt with the death of a child, I am making this post."

She went on to share how her three children died. "These are unspeakable tragedies," she said before adding: "Any other speculation about their deaths is to dishonour their lives and the lives of their children and loved ones."
